FR - Filter on ads.txt file location for multisite with redirects

Open JiveDig opened this issue 4 years ago • 1 comments

Is your enhancement related to a problem? Please describe.

We are currently testing ads.txt on a multisite install where we'd like each subsite to have the option of separate ads.txt files. We are using a redirect in Cloudflare from mainsite.com/ads.txt to subsite.com/wp-content/uploads/sites/91/ads.txt but this requires that we manually update the files on the server.

Describe the solution you'd like

I'd love to be able to use a filter like ads_txt_path or similar. This would load/save the content of ads.txt from the path value returned via this filter.

It doesn't solve the step of needing a redirect still, which would be great if we didn't need to do this separately, but at least our site admins can manage ads.txt themselves via the GUI.
